First Operational Experience with the new Plasma Position and Current Control System of JET

1995 
The Pumped Divertor phase of JET involves the use of plasma configurations with complex control requirements. Therefore a new Plasma Position and Current Control system (PPCC) has been developed. It consists of two separate subsystems: Vertical Stabilisation (VS) and plasma Shape and Current Control (SC). SC performs a real time calculation of the plasma boundary using the Xloc algorithm [1]. It uses a full multivariable decoupling control algorithm which is applied to a combination of plasma wall-gaps and currents directly controlled [2]. SC and VS were brought into operation during the past months. The paper describes the operation of the system and reports on the performances achieved during the 1994 campaign.
